|
|
|
APEX оптимизация производительности
|
|||
|---|---|---|---|
|
#18+
Здраствуйте все сюда зашедшие, однажды год назад поставив oracle 11 наткнулся на это чудо по имени апекс, потыкав мастера создания отчетов пришел в легкое чувство эйфории "как все можно быстро делать то на что раньше уходили недели" но потом это чувство стало потихоньку исчезать а дело было в диких тормозах запросов, причем элементарных, два одинаковых запроса выполнял на апексе и на обычной связке apache&PHP&PL/sql&xml, разница по времени выполнения запроса более чем чувствительная, в то время рускоязычных ресурсов по апексу я не нашел и так и забросил это дело, но тут наткнулся на этот чудесный форум и эту ветку по апексу решил возобновить свои изыскания, может кто посоветует в чем затык? сразу скажу что железо на сервере отличное с большим запасом производительности дело не в нем.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 24.05.2009, 03:55 |
|
||
|
APEX оптимизация производительности
|
|||
|---|---|---|---|
|
#18+
APEX здесь точно ни при чем 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 24.05.2009, 11:26 |
|
||
|
APEX оптимизация производительности
|
|||
|---|---|---|---|
|
#18+
YAPAPEX здесь точно ни при чем сказал как отрезал, с уверенностью профи, вот бы еще от такого профи услышать предположения в чем причина 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 24.05.2009, 15:38 |
|
||
|
APEX оптимизация производительности
|
|||
|---|---|---|---|
|
#18+
prog_dog, дело может быть в EPG (Embedded PL/SQL Gateway), если Вы именно его используете. тормоз он ещё тот! нужно ставить либо Application Server, либо Oracle HTTP Server читать тут 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 24.05.2009, 15:49 |
|
||
|
APEX оптимизация производительности
|
|||
|---|---|---|---|
|
#18+
добрый желательprog_dog, дело может быть в EPG (Embedded PL/SQL Gateway), если Вы именно его используете. тормоз он ещё тот! нужно ставить либо Application Server, либо Oracle HTTP Server читать тут спасибо ценный совет, а я значит плохо юзал поиск по форуму 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 24.05.2009, 16:30 |
|
||
|
APEX оптимизация производительности
|
|||
|---|---|---|---|
|
#18+
prog_dogYAPAPEX здесь точно ни при чем сказал как отрезал, с уверенностью профи, вот бы еще от такого профи услышать предположения в чем причина ясновидящих на этом форуме нет, проверял :0) в чем причина тормозов? можно конечно угадывать, но это удел шаманов. Вы с своем вопросе акцентируете внимание на SQL-запросах: "а дело было в диких тормозах запросов". Если Вы считаете что проблема в них, то давайте тогда анализировать эти запросы, давайте сюда планы, ран-тайм статистику исполнения? поглядим. А так, если вообще, стек вызова приложения от броузера до СУБД и обратно достаточно длинный и лучшим способом было бы профилирование этого процесса, тогда уж и будет понятно где "root cause" Вашей проблемы.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 24.05.2009, 16:59 |
|
||
|
APEX оптимизация производительности
|
|||
|---|---|---|---|
|
#18+
да тут не надо быть ясновидящим, чтобы понять, что у топикстартера проблемы именно в скорости отдачи контента... а такие проблемы есть в основном при использовании EPG... 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 24.05.2009, 17:58 |
|
||
|
APEX оптимизация производительности
|
|||
|---|---|---|---|
|
#18+
YAP, приношу извинения, болтнул в вашу сторону лишнего "черт попутал" , действительно вопрос - на вскидку, в этом сам виноват - исправлюсь, я объясню почему, дело было год назад, все подробности забыты, апекс заброшен и закрыт, так как я на форуме новичек наткнулся на подфорум апекса и решил не откладывая дела в долгий ящик поспрашать что да как, и видите не зря Добрый Желатель спасибо ему навскидку без всяких планов подсказал мне в какую сторону курить за что ему еще раз спасибо, еще ни чего пока не делал но сегодня после этого совета покопался на серваке и наткунся на EPG, завтра будем делать пациенту пересадку :)) 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 25.05.2009, 17:15 |
|
||
|
APEX оптимизация производительности
|
|||
|---|---|---|---|
|
#18+
ды я чо, я ни че :) кстати, мне вот непонятно каким боком этот EPG тормозит, действительно ли это он? юзал его немного, в своей домашней тестовой среде, ничего такого не заметил, вот и сомневаюсь... так что ежели у Вас будет возможность, желательно уж точно выяснить, чем этот EPG так тормозит и тормозит ли ваабче.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 25.05.2009, 17:47 |
|
||
|
APEX оптимизация производительности
|
|||
|---|---|---|---|
|
#18+
YAP, Дык даже если ApexListener поставить в StandAlone Mode уже взлетит в скорости, но лучше ApexListener задеплоить на WebLogic, тока есть момент - картинки нужно которые сами добавляете для приложение в JAR архив на WebLogic добавлять и в приложении использовать ссылки на картинку с учетом WebLogic. Хотя картинки будут работать и рендерингом из базы но медленнее! 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 23.04.2013, 17:20 |
|
||
|
APEX оптимизация производительности
|
|||
|---|---|---|---|
|
#18+
Приветствую, коллеги! Очень много тем о производительности на этом форуме, но ответа я не нашел... Видимо потому, что авторы соревновались в оригинальности именования тем ("глюки..." "тормоза..." и т.п.). Итак, вопрос: как поправить производительность среды разработки и исполнения APEX на oracle XE и локальной машине. (по производительности на серверах нашел исчерпывающие советы и замечательно их отработал. А вот на XE они не помогают). Использую конфигурацию по умолчанию (listener). Изменение SHARED_SERVERS не дают результатов. Нагрузка на память и процессор минимальная, а APEX открывает страницы (в т.ч. в дизайнтайме) десятки секунд. Надеюсь на помощь! Заранее благодарю! 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 30.01.2015, 11:27 |
|
||
|
APEX оптимизация производительности
|
|||
|---|---|---|---|
|
#18+
Курдль(по производительности на серверах нашел исчерпывающие советы и замечательно их отработал. А вот на XE они не помогают). не понял. 1. Ослик + EE всё на машине А = не тормозит 2. Ослик + XE всё на машине А = тормозит? 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 30.01.2015, 11:32 |
|
||
|
APEX оптимизация производительности
|
|||
|---|---|---|---|
|
#18+
Petro123не понял. 1. Ослик + EE всё на машине А = не тормозит 2. Ослик + XE всё на машине А = тормозит? Не так. 1. Ослик + EE всё на промышленном сервере S = не тормозит 1. Ослик + EE всё на машине B, однотипной А = не тормозит 2. Ослик + XE всё на машине А = тормозит 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 30.01.2015, 12:10 |
|
||
|
APEX оптимизация производительности
|
|||
|---|---|---|---|
|
#18+
Курдль2. Ослик + XE всё на машине А = тормозит для успокоения совести поставь EE на A )) Я поставил). 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 30.01.2015, 12:27 |
|
||
|
APEX оптимизация производительности
|
|||
|---|---|---|---|
|
#18+
Petro123для успокоения совести поставь EE на A )) Я поставил). Когда я пожелаю уволиться по негативной статье - так и поступлю :( 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 30.01.2015, 12:34 |
|
||
|
APEX оптимизация производительности
|
|||
|---|---|---|---|
|
#18+
Курдль, смени работодателя) или делай под кроватью 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 30.01.2015, 12:43 |
|
||
|
APEX оптимизация производительности
|
|||
|---|---|---|---|
|
#18+
Курдль, Нужно поставить apex listener (oracle RESTful data services) EPG не предназначен для работы в production 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 30.01.2015, 12:55 |
|
||
|
APEX оптимизация производительности
|
|||
|---|---|---|---|
|
#18+
SvDevКурдль, Нужно поставить apex listener (oracle RESTful data services) EPG не предназначен для работы в production Спасибо! У меня проблемы не с prod, а так сказать с dev. Для prod и oracle XE не предназначен... 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 30.01.2015, 13:34 |
|
||
|
APEX оптимизация производительности
|
|||
|---|---|---|---|
|
#18+
Курдль, нужна тест машина или виртуалка. На ней либо XE либо EE ставить 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 30.01.2015, 13:48 |
|
||
|
APEX оптимизация производительности
|
|||
|---|---|---|---|
|
#18+
КурдльДля prod и oracle XE не предназначен... Спорное утверждение, если прод. система маленькая, почему бы и нет :) я имел ввиду, то что epg ориентирован только на тестирование и разработку прямо указано в официальных документах на сайте + посмотрите сразу 15123858 наверняка столкнетесь при настройке xe 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 30.01.2015, 14:10 |
|
||
|
APEX оптимизация производительности
|
|||
|---|---|---|---|
|
#18+
SvDev, ну, если у него одна страница на локале тормозит..... Как в анекдоте: "Колесо пинал? Дворники мыл?" Скорее всего причина банальна.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 30.01.2015, 14:23 |
|
||
|
APEX оптимизация производительности
|
|||
|---|---|---|---|
|
#18+
Petro123, У меня на 2-х компах (рабочем и ноутбуке) APEX + XE одинаково себя ведут. Такое впечатление, что при отсутствии обращений (в течение пары минут) сервер засыпает. Потом начинаешь активно работать - вроде норм. Потом - опять тормоза.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 30.01.2015, 14:45 |
|
||
|
APEX оптимизация производительности
|
|||
|---|---|---|---|
|
#18+
Petro123, EPG в этом плане тоже бывает хорош, отлаживать его сложно, я так подозреваю, висит он на извлечении картинок из базы, проще поставить ords, чем разбираться. Но если тормозит сама база, то это не к апекс, само собой. 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 30.01.2015, 14:50 |
|
||
|
APEX оптимизация производительности
|
|||
|---|---|---|---|
|
#18+
Курдль, это у меня Ctrl+F5 ... |
|||
|
:
Нравится:
Не нравится:
|
|||
| 30.01.2015, 14:56 |
|
||
|
|

start [/forum/topic.php?fid=50&msg=38867774&tid=1875078]: |
0ms |
get settings: |
6ms |
get forum list: |
13ms |
check forum access: |
2ms |
check topic access: |
2ms |
track hit: |
168ms |
get topic data: |
8ms |
get forum data: |
2ms |
get page messages: |
60ms |
get tp. blocked users: |
1ms |
| others: | 210ms |
| total: | 472ms |

| 0 / 0 |
